--- Comment #12 from Paul Eggert <eggert at cs dot ucla.edu> ---
Thanks for fixing GCC.

I installed into Gnulib a patch that clarifies strftime's implementation, and
this also works around the GCC bug. It'll take some time for this to propagate
out, though, as Gnulib is a source code library and each package incorporates
Gnulib code when it sees fit. The patch is here:

https://git.savannah.gnu.org/cgit/gnulib.git/commit/?id=4121ae7ad2859331447fe719d255e3d22953f327
